|  | 19 | #include <errno.h> | 
|  | 20 | #include <semaphore.h> | 
|  | 21 | #include <stdio.h> | 
|  | 22 | #include <time.h> | 
|  | 23 | #include <unistd.h> | 
|  | 24 | #include <sys/time.h> | 
|  | 25 |  | 
|  | 26 |  | 
|  | 27 | static int | 
|  | 28 | do_test (void) | 
|  | 29 | { | 
|  | 30 | sem_t s; | 
|  | 31 | struct timespec ts; | 
|  | 32 | struct timeval tv; | 
|  | 33 |  | 
|  | 34 | if (sem_init (&s, 0, 1) == -1) | 
|  | 35 | { | 
|  | 36 | puts ("sem_init failed"); | 
|  | 37 | return 1; | 
|  | 38 | } | 
|  | 39 |  | 
|  | 40 | if (TEMP_FAILURE_RETRY (sem_wait (&s)) == -1) | 
|  | 41 | { | 
|  | 42 | puts ("sem_wait failed"); | 
|  | 43 | return 1; | 
|  | 44 | } | 
|  | 45 |  | 
|  | 46 | if (gettimeofday (&tv, NULL) != 0) | 
|  | 47 | { | 
|  | 48 | puts ("gettimeofday failed"); | 
|  | 49 | return 1; | 
|  | 50 | } | 
|  | 51 |  | 
|  | 52 | TIMEVAL_TO_TIMESPEC (&tv, &ts); | 
|  | 53 |  | 
|  | 54 | /* We wait for half a second.  */ | 
|  | 55 | ts.tv_nsec += 500000000; | 
|  | 56 | if (ts.tv_nsec >= 1000000000) | 
|  | 57 | { | 
|  | 58 | ++ts.tv_sec; | 
|  | 59 | ts.tv_nsec -= 1000000000; | 
|  | 60 | } | 
|  | 61 |  | 
|  | 62 | errno = 0; | 
|  | 63 | if (TEMP_FAILURE_RETRY (sem_timedwait (&s, &ts)) != -1) | 
|  | 64 | { | 
|  | 65 | puts ("sem_timedwait succeeded"); | 
|  | 66 | return 1; | 
|  | 67 | } | 
|  | 68 | if (errno != ETIMEDOUT) | 
|  | 69 | { | 
|  | 70 | printf ("sem_timedwait return errno = %d instead of ETIMEDOUT\n", | 
|  | 71 | errno); | 
|  | 72 | return 1; | 
|  | 73 | } | 
|  | 74 |  | 
|  | 75 | struct timespec ts2; | 
|  | 76 | if (clock_gettime (CLOCK_REALTIME, &ts2) != 0) | 
|  | 77 | { | 
|  | 78 | puts ("clock_gettime failed"); | 
|  | 79 | return 1; | 
|  | 80 | } | 
|  | 81 |  | 
|  | 82 | if (ts2.tv_sec < ts.tv_sec | 
|  | 83 | || (ts2.tv_sec == ts.tv_sec && ts2.tv_nsec < ts.tv_nsec)) | 
|  | 84 | { | 
|  | 85 | puts ("timeout too short"); | 
|  | 86 | return 1; | 
|  | 87 | } | 
|  | 88 |  | 
|  | 89 | return 0; | 
|  | 90 | } | 
|  | 91 |  | 
|  | 92 | #define TEST_FUNCTION do_test () | 
|  | 93 | #include "../test-skeleton.c" |
